Your Guide to Picking the Perfect Daily Driver Car
Finding the right car for everyday use can feel like a big job. Don’t worry! This guide will help you choose a great daily driver. We will cover important things to think about.
Key Features to Look For
You will use your daily driver a lot. So, it needs to work well for you. Here are some important features:
- Good Fuel Economy: You want a car that saves you money on gas. Look for high MPG (miles per gallon) numbers.
- Reliability: A reliable car means fewer trips to the repair shop. Check out reviews to see what other people say.
- Comfort: You will spend time in the car. Make sure the seats are comfy and the ride is smooth.
- Safety Features: Airbags, anti-lock brakes, and stability control are important. They help keep you safe.
- Storage Space: Does the car have enough room for your groceries, bags, or other things?
- Easy to Park: A smaller car is often easier to park in tight spaces.
- Good Visibility: You need to see the road clearly. Check for big windows and good mirrors.

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Some things make a car better. Other things can make it worse.
- Build Quality: A well-built car will last longer. Look for cars with good reviews about their build quality.
- Maintenance: Taking care of your car is important. Regular oil changes and other maintenance help keep it running well.
- Technology: Modern cars have cool technology. Look for things like a touchscreen, backup camera, and Bluetooth.
- Brand Reputation: Some car brands are known for quality. Research different brands before you buy.
- Used vs. New: A new car is shiny, but a used car can save you money. Make sure you inspect a used car carefully.
- Warranty: A warranty is like a promise. It says the manufacturer will fix problems for a certain time.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about how you will use your car every day.
- Commuting: If you drive to work, you want a car that is comfortable and good on gas.
- Errands: If you run errands, you need space for groceries and other items.
- Family: If you have kids, you need a car with enough seats and storage.
- Road Trips: If you like to travel, you want a car that is reliable and comfortable for long drives.
- Budget: How much can you spend? Set a budget before you start shopping.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Here are some common questions about daily driver cars.
Q: What is the best type of car for a daily driver?
A: It depends on your needs. Sedans, SUVs, and hatchbacks are all good choices. They offer a good balance of comfort, fuel economy, and space.
Q: How important is fuel economy?
A: Fuel economy is very important. It saves you money and helps the environment. You should look for a car with good MPG numbers.
Q: Should I buy a new or used car?
A: Both have pros and cons. A new car is reliable but more expensive. A used car is cheaper but may need repairs sooner.
Q: What safety features are most important?
A: Airbags, anti-lock brakes, and stability control are the most important safety features. They help keep you safe in a crash.
Q: How do I know if a car is reliable?
A: Read reviews online. Check the car’s reliability ratings from trusted sources.
Q: What about insurance costs?
A: Insurance costs vary. The type of car you buy affects the cost. Smaller, safer cars are often cheaper to insure.
Q: What is the best way to test drive a car?
A: Drive on different roads. Test the brakes and acceleration. Make sure you are comfortable in the driver’s seat.
Q: Should I consider an electric car?
A: Electric cars are becoming more popular. They are good for the environment. They may save you money on gas. Make sure you have a place to charge the car.
Q: How often should I service my car?
A: Follow the manufacturer’s recommendations. Get regular oil changes and other maintenance.
Q: What is the most important thing to consider when buying a daily driver?
A: Think about your needs and budget. Choose a car that is safe, reliable, and comfortable for your daily life.
